Here is the 2nd of two threads on emeralds--the first is in archives somewhere.

https://www.pricescope.com/community/threads/emerald-discussion-revisited-photos-this-time.21284/

I brought the original question up b/c I had questions about identification/authenticating Emeralds; as my pieces were purchased as Columbian (from the mines and set in Bogota)), but could have been from Brazil. We talked about the difficulty of authenticating origin, etc. Richard Sherwood was helpful as he always.

The cross was gifted to me when my son was born--a complete surprise. In fact it is the only piece of jewellery my DH has given me that I did not choose or know about. The earrings followed the next year. I do not know the dimensions of the stones in the cross, but I estimate the square shapes are around 1ctw, each The top round emerald is smaller, but I''d say half. The earrings/stones are very large and deep--could easily be set into rings--over 2 carats each I''d guess. The ring was a second hand purchase--a Birks product--and appears to be a doublet. I''ve always said I plan to get anothter stone to replace it, but never have.

The gold content is 18K. The cross is a bold piece and not my usual taste--but I love them! Again, thank for the kind comments.

During World War 2 my Father was stationed in Egypt. He was walking through a market and saw a guy with a huge sheet of thin gold who was offering to make anything anybody wanted. My Dad asked him to make a cross for my Grandmother and watched as he did it. This came to me after my Grandmother died.

As you can probably tell from the photos it''s paper thin and I''ve only rarely worn it because I''m just too frightened to damage it!
